Target data

Function

Multifunctional adapter protein involved in diverse array of functions including trafficking of transmembrane proteins, neuro and immunomodulation, exosome biogenesis, and tumorigenesis. Positively regulates TGFB1-mediated SMAD2/3 activation and TGFB1-induced epithelial-to-mesenchymal transition (EMT) and cell migration in various cell types. May increase TGFB1 signaling by enhancing cell-surface expression of TGFR1 by preventing the interaction between TGFR1 and CAV1 and subsequent CAV1-dependent internalization and degradation of TGFR1. In concert with SDC1/4 and PDCD6IP, regulates exosome biogenesis (By similarity). Regulates migration, growth, proliferation, and cell cycle progression in a variety of cancer types (PubMed:26539120). In adherens junctions may function to couple syndecans to cytoskeletal proteins or signaling components. Seems to couple transcription factor SOX4 to the IL-5 receptor (IL5RA). May also play a role in vesicular trafficking. Seems to be required for the targeting of TGFA to the cell surface in the early secretory pathway (By similarity).

Activity summary

Syntenin also known as syndecan binding protein (SDCBP) is a multifunctional adaptor protein with a molecular weight of approximately 32 kDa. It typically finds expression in various tissues with high levels noted in the brain placenta and kidney. Mechanically syntenin facilitates cellular signal transduction by interacting with the cytoplasmic domains of syndecans therefore playing a vital role in modulating those signals. Notably syntenin associates with the actin cytoskeleton impacting cell shape and motility.

Biological function summary

Syntenin regulates important cellular processes such as cell adhesion migration and intracellular trafficking. It often associates with protein complexes like those formed with PDZ domain-containing proteins enhancing its ability to link and organize diverse cellular pathways. By influencing these cellular processes syntenin has an impact on tissue development and repair mechanisms. This protein's interaction with the cytoskeleton and membrane-bound molecules allows it to act as an essential mediator in cellular communication.

Pathways

Syntenin is integral to the Wnt and TGF-beta signaling pathways which regulate cell growth and differentiation. Syntenin interacts with proteins such as β-catenin and Smad3 within these pathways linking extracellular signaling cues to specific intracellular responses. These interactions highlight syntenin's role in modulating gene expression and maintaining cellular homeostasis especially in processes like embryogenesis and tissue regeneration.

Associated diseases and disorders

Syntenin holds significance in cancer progression and neurodegenerative diseases. Its overexpression or altered function correlates with increased metastasis in various cancers associated with proteins like syndecan-1 and matrix metalloproteinases. In neurodegeneration dysregulated syntenin expression influences signaling pathways potentially contributing to disorders like Alzheimer's disease. Understanding syntenin's role in these conditions might lead to more targeted therapeutic strategies and improved disease management.

  • Immunoprecipitation - Anti-Syntenin antibody [EPR28604-40] (ab315342), expandable thumbnail

    Immunoprecipitation - Anti-Syntenin antibody [EPR28604-40] (ab315342)

    Syntenin was immunoprecipitated from 0.35 mg Neuro-2a (mouse neuroblastoma neuroblast) whole cell lysate with ab315342 at 1/30 dilution (2ug in 0.35mg lysates). Western blot was performed on the immunoprecipitate using ab315342 at 1/1000 dilution. VeriBlot for IP secondary antibody(HRP)(VeriBlot for IP Detection Reagent (HRP) ab131366) was used at 1/5000 dilution.

    Lane 1: Neuro-2a (mouse neuroblastoma neuroblast) whole cell lysate

    Lane 2: ab315342 IP in Neuro-2a (mouse neuroblastoma neuroblast) whole cell lysate

    Lane 3: Rabbit monoclonal IgG (Rabbit IgG, monoclonal [EPR25A] - Isotype Control ab172730) instead of ab315342 in Neuro-2a whole cell lysate

    All lanes: Immunoprecipitation - Anti-Syntenin antibody [EPR28604-40] (ab315342) at 1/30 dilution

    All lanes: Neuro-2a (mouse neuroblastoma neuroblast) whole cell lysate

    Secondary

    All lanes: Immunoprecipitation - VeriBlot for IP Detection Reagent (HRP) (VeriBlot for IP Detection Reagent (HRP) ab131366) at 1/5000 dilution

    Exposure time: 24s
